Solution for 7(a-4)+5=3(a+5)+6 equation:



7(a-4)+5=3(a+5)+6
We move all terms to the left:
7(a-4)+5-(3(a+5)+6)=0
We multiply parentheses
7a-(3(a+5)+6)-28+5=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(3(a+5)+6), so:
3(a+5)+6
We multiply parentheses
3a+15+6
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3a+21
Back to the equation:
-(3a+21)
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
7a-(3a+21)-23=0
We get rid of parentheses
7a-3a-21-23=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
4a-44=0
We move all terms containing a to the left, all other terms to the right
4a=44
a=44/4
a=11
